Abstract

A system and method is provided for age verification and content filtering (AV/CF) on a wireless telecommunications system capable of providing enhanced products such as Internet, WAP, messaging, games, video, music, applications, etc. A profile controls content that is accessible by a user depending upon the user's age or restrictions placed on accessible content in accordance with content categories. Rating information is obtained from content providers and mapped to content categories or content is rated dynamically. User's requests for access may be recorded whether access is provided or denied and used to provide reports including reports to account holders responsible for the user's account. In some instances, attempts to access banned information may be reported to law enforcement officials.

1 . A computer system for restricting content on a network comprising:
 a policy service profile (PSP) configured to store in memory at least profile information for at least one user;   a content decision point (CDP) configured to read or determine a rating for content accessible via a handset, the CDP comprising a processor and computer-readable instructions for performing the reading and determining operations; and   a policy enforcement point (PEP) configured to work with the CDP to determine the content rating for content requested by the handset according to a plurality of defined content categories, and, based upon a profile of at least one user as contained within the PSP, allow or deny access to the requested content, the PEP comprising a processor and computer-readable instructions for performing the determining, allowing, and denying.   
     
     
         2 . The system of  claim 1 , wherein the content accessible via the handset includes at least one of Internet content, messaging content including SMS and MMS messages, or multimedia content. 
     
     
         3 . The system of  claim 1 , wherein the CDP is configured to record the requested content, whether accessed or denied. 
     
     
         4 . The system of  claim 1 , wherein the profile information includes at least one of a mobile directory number of the handset associated with the user, the age of the user, or the rating for content accessible via the handset according to the defined content categories. 
     
     
         5 . The system of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of defined content categories comprise universal, youth, teen, mature/adult and banned. 
     
     
         6 . The system of  claim 5 , further comprising an authorization system configured to require an access code from the at least one user before the at least one user is able to access content accessible via the handset. 
     
     
         7 . The system of  claim 6 , wherein the access code may not be created by an individual seventeen years of age or less. 
     
     
         8 . The system of  claim 6 , wherein the access code comprises a plurality of access codes each specifying a different type of content that the user may access. 
     
     
         9 . The system of  claim 8 , wherein the type of content able to be accessed by a particular access code includes content having a particular restriction rating and content that is less restrictive than the particular restriction rating.
